HARGEISA— Somaliland government wrapped up today a four-day consultative meeting for the council of ministers at Hotel Royal Palace in Hargeisa. The  gist of the high-level consultative meeting was to consolidate the partnership among government agencies. They also discussed ways to speed up the tasks ahead of new government led by incumbent president Col. Musa Bihi.

The deputy president has been in attendance since day 1 of the gathering. It was a four day meeting which started on 23rd of Dec. and ministers have discussed and debated on the best possible way of executing their national duties while they have set the National Development Plan as their stepping stone. The incumbent president has campaigned to carry out promises that he made during the presidential elections in Somaliland which Kulmiye, under the ticket of reforms won landslide victory.

At the conclusion, Somaliland president, Musa has wrapped up the meeting and the following points have been issued:-

  1. The council of ministers should collaborate on carrying out national tasks.
  2. The government plan must be in conformity with Kulmiye program and in line with National Development.
  3. Boosting Somaliland’s foreign policy and to step up efforts in quest of recognition.
  4. Enhance internal security and secure the borders
  5. Spur and facilitate int’l investment so as to create job opportunities
  6. Increase revenue and reform Treasury administration.
  7. Formation of commission aimed at finding a lasting solution to inflation
  8. Improvement of local production and farmer communities urged to plant.
  9. Betterment of basic services that the public is desperately in need of
  10. Establishing good governance where openness and justice should be the cornerstone
  11. Speed up national plan in order to avert droughts and famine
  12. Improving the quality of civil service should be given much importance
  13. Plans set for new government to carry out in the first 100 days that every ministry must accomplish part of its tasks.
